Rebel Synch is a smart, fresh approach to licensing music.
Rebel Synch is a partnership between The Rebel Group in New York and Pangaea Entertainment in Los Angeles. We have long histories working with the licensing community and a wealth of relationships with top TV, Film, Gaming and Advertising Music Supervisors.
We've gathered a carefully selected, quickly growing roster of some of the best Independent Artists from the US and around the world.
We've build an easy to use website which lets users listen online, download MP3s and search using the Song Finder for specific types of Artists or songs that fit particular types of uses.
We've simplified the often-complicated and time consuming licensing process- most of our roster is Pre-Cleared for Master and Publishing, allowing us to provide quotes and confirm uses quickly.
With www.RebelSynch.com, we've launched an innovative website that allows licensing contacts to explore our New Releases and search through our large catalog. The Rebel Synch Song Finder can search for a song by Similar Artists, Style of Music, Tempo, Key Lyrics, Vocal type, or the Type of Scene the cue is needed for.
Rebel Synch is much more than a website. With offices in New York and LA, we maintain an active presence in the Film, TV, Gaming and Advertising communities. We pride ourselves in providing our contacts excellent service. We're always here by the phone and email to help clients find a song that works and complete the deal.
www.RebelSynch.com is open to everyone for listening and searching for music. Passwords are available to qualified Music Supervisors for downloading privileges and obtaining licensing details.
Who we are
Thaddeus Rudd founded New York-based management company and record label, The Rebel Group. He has, in recent years, been responsible for introducing Swedish acts the Teddybears and the Caesars to the U.S. Working with Atlantic Records and EMI/Astralwerks respectively, these artists have been enthusiastically received by the TV/Film and Ad communities, resulting use by Apple (Caesars "Jerk It Out" iPod TV campaign), Cadillac (Teddybears feat. Iggy Pop "Punkrocker"), Intel (Teddybears "Different Sound"), and TV uses on shows like Entourage, Grey's Anatomy, CSI, One Tree Hill, and many others.
Sat Bisla serves as a global music, media and technology A&R Consultant. Additionally, his firm A&R Worldwide has for many years helped secure recording contracts, licensing deals and other media exposure for a select roster of artists from around the world, while their yearly MUSEXPO confab in LA is a highly respected event for music, media and technology executives from around the world. He's host of the syndicated radio show "Passport Approved," which is based at LA's "Indie 103.1" and syndicated to stations across the U.S. and Europe.
